#433983 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#433983 is composed of 26.3% red, 22.4%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.9%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 248.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.4% and a lightness of 36.9%. #433983 color hex could be obtained by blending #8672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

Shades and Tints of #433983

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040308 is the darkest color, while #faf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#433983

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5d5f is the less saturated color, while #1e06b6 is the most saturated one.
